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Se Permiten Mascotas en Memphis

Cuál es el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más barato en Memphis?

Actualmente el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más accequible en Memphis está en Whitney Manor Apartments listado en $450.

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en Memphis?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en Memphis es $1,453.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as más grande en Memphis?

A día de hoy el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as con más metros cuadrados en Memphis una unidad de 3,798 a partir de $13,070 en 1410 Goodbar Ave.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en Memphis?

El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en Memphis es actualmente de 741 sq ft.
